Q9. - (Topic 9)
You need to recommend a solution to control the provisioning of the virtual machines by the research department users. The solution must meet the requirements for managing services in the private cloud.
What should you include in the recommendation? (More than one answer choice may achieve the goal. Select the BEST answer.)
A. VMM placement rules and Service Manager service offerings
B. VMM custom properties and Orchestrator runbooks
C. VMM placement rules and capability profiles
D. A separate VMM cloud for the research department users
Answer: C
Explanation:
The Research department contains clustered Hyper-V hosts and standalone Hyper-V hosts. When research users deploy an instance of App1, the VMs in App1 must be highly available. Therefore, they must be deployed to the clustered Hyper-V hosts. A capability profile can specify that a VM must be highly available and a placement rule can ensure it is deployed to clustered Hyper-V hosts. A private cloud including the standalone Hyper-V hosts would not ensure this.

Q12. - (Topic 14)
You have a private cloud infrastructure that uses System Center 2012 R2 Virtual Machine Manager (VMM).
You plan to host several hundred private clouds for different customers by using the infrastructure.
You need to ensure that all of the customers can use any IP address range in their private cloud.
What is the best approach to achieve the goal? More than one answer choice may achieve the goal. Select the BEST answer.
A. Create a virtual machine network that uses network virtualization.
B. Install a VMM Network Virtualization for Generic Routing Encapsulation (NVGRE) gateway in each private cloud.
C. Install the IP Address Management (IPAM) Server feature in each private cloud.
D. Create a virtual machine network that uses VLAN network isolation.
Answer: A
Explanation:
Network Virtualization introduced in Windows Server 2012 Hyper-V provides administrators with the ability to create multiple virtual networks.on a shared physical network. In this approach to isolation, each tenant gets a complete virtual network, which includes support for virtual subnets and virtual routing. Tenants can even use their own IP addresses and subnets in these virtual networks, even if these conflict with or overlap with those used by other tenants.
